Decoding Technical Indicators in Forex Trading

Technical indicators are essential tools employed by forex traders to analyze price action and identify potential trading opportunities. These quantitative measurements are derived from historical price data and provide insights into market momentum, volatility, and trend direction. By deciphering technical indicators effectively, traders can make more informed decisions about when to enter and exit trades.

Some popular technical indicators include moving averages, which smooth out price fluctuations to reveal underlying trends; relative strength index (RSI), a momentum oscillator that measures the magnitude of recent price changes; and MACD, a trend-following indicator that compares two moving averages. Traders often utilize multiple indicators together to confirm signals and reduce the risk of false signals.

It is crucial for forex traders to understand the strengths and limitations of each technical indicator and to create a trading strategy that incorporates them appropriately. Remember, technical indicators are just one piece of the puzzle; fundamental analysis and risk management practices are equally important for successful forex trading.
